【datedif函数使用方法】在Excel中,`DATEDIF` 函数是一个非常实用的日期计算工具,用于计算两个日期之间的差异。尽管它不是官方文档中列出的标准函数,但在实际应用中被广泛使用。该函数可以返回两个日期之间的年数、月份或天数,适用于计算年龄、项目周期等场景。
以下是对 `DATEDIF` 函数的总结及使用方法:
一、函数语法
```
DATEDIF(start_date, end_date, unit)
```
- start_date:起始日期。
- end_date:结束日期。
- unit:指定返回的单位类型,可选值如下:
单位 | 含义 |
"Y" | 计算两个日期之间的整年数 |
"M" | 计算两个日期之间的整月数 |
"D" | 计算两个日期之间的天数 |
"YM" | 计算两个日期之间月份的差(忽略年份) |
"YD" | 计算两个日期之间年内的天数差(忽略年份) |
"MD" | 计算两个日期之间天数的差(忽略年份和月份) |
二、使用示例
起始日期 | 结束日期 | 单位 | 结果 | 说明 |
2020/1/1 | 2023/1/1 | "Y" | 3 | 相差3年 |
2020/1/1 | 2023/4/5 | "M" | 39 | 相差39个月 |
2020/1/1 | 2023/1/1 | "D" | 1096 | 相差1096天 |
2020/1/1 | 2023/4/5 | "YM" | 3 | 月份差为3个月 |
2020/1/1 | 2023/4/5 | "YD" | 92 | 年内相差92天 |
2020/1/1 | 2023/4/5 | "MD" | 4 | 天数差为4天 |
三、注意事项
1. 日期格式问题:确保输入的是有效的日期格式,否则会返回错误。
2. 起始日期不能大于结束日期:如果 `start_date > end_date`,函数将返回错误。
3. 非标准单位可能导致问题:如 `"YM"` 和 `"YD"` 等单位虽然可用,但部分版本的Excel可能不支持,需谨慎使用。
4. 单元格引用建议:建议使用单元格引用而不是直接输入日期,便于维护和修改。
四、适用场景
- 计算员工工龄
- 计算项目持续时间
- 计算客户生命周期
- 计算产品保修期
- 统计历史事件的时间间隔
通过合理使用 `DATEDIF` 函数,可以更高效地处理与日期相关的数据分析任务。掌握其基本用法和注意事项,有助于提升Excel操作的灵活性和准确性。